On the east side of Rhodes at Kamiros Skala is a small port approximately 35 minutes from the airport or 50 minutes from the south of Rhodes Town.  Catch one of the three boats that run a service from Kamiros Skala. The crossing takes around 50 - 75 minutes.

Ferry links from Kamiros Skala Fendon ferry - Nikos Express ferry - Nissos Halki ferry

Alternatively one can catch a ferry from Rhodos Town. Dodecanese Seaways operate a ferry service to Halki twice weekly. The crossing takes around 1 hour with their Flying Dolphins or Catamaran ferry.

The 3rd alternative/choice, Athens/Piraeus to Halki. Well, if you have the time to spare the journey via several Island port visits takes between 20-22 hours. Serviced by ANEK Lines.

Emborio (Nimborio)

is the port and capital of the island and the only settlement on the Island located on its southeast coast.

The village is built around the picturesque port and seafront. The lower part on the hillside it’s full of stone houses and renovated mansions. Three old, restored windmills can be seen on top of the hill.

Take a stroll around the harbour quayside with tavernas on one side and small fishing boats moored on the other side.

During your stroll here, you will most likely enjoy a taverna lunch or dinner. The pre-dinner mezethes and a glass of ouzo will probably never taste as good anywhere else than here.

Aghios Nikolaos Church and ruins of the Medieval Castle

The old village Chorio was located high up on the hillside and along with the castle provides the most important archaeological site on the island.

The medieval castle is located on the same hill above the old village. The castle was built by the Knights of St. John in the 15th century.

Inside the castle is the church of Aghios Nikolaos Church

Halki Beaches and Beach Tavernas

  • The sandy beach of Pondamos or Potamos

    is only 10 minutes walk from the port.

    A good eating place here is Nick's Taverna at Pondamos Bay. Menu with a large selection of traditional Greek cuisine and fresh fish and seafood.

    More info on Nick's taverna Facebook page.

  • Ftenagia beach

    is an easy 15-minute walk from the port.

    A pebble stone beach with rocky coves.

    Ftenagia Restaurant is a good eater here.

    Their website includes not just the menu but also beach information and Chalki island information.

  • Kania beach

    just over 30 minutes walk outside Nimborio (east side).

    Signposted and fairly easy to reach. Surrounded by a notable wild landscape, bare hills, and few trees. Sunbeds and parasols are available. Kania beach not too far from Potamos beach.

  • Trachia beach

    west of Nimborio, nudism friendly.

    It can be affected by strong winds. It's a non-organised beach.
